Liverpool and manager Arne Slot have gained a significant advantage ahead of their upcoming match against Chelsea on Sunday, with midfielder Alexis Mac Allister expected to start. This follows an injury scare last week that raised doubts about his availability. The Argentine international has been a crucial player for the Reds this season, appearing in every Premier League match so far. Concerns arose when he was substituted at halftime during Liverpool’s 1-0 victory over Crystal Palace before the international break, creating uncertainty about the seriousness of his injury and his fitness for the Chelsea clash.

 

After being withdrawn, Mac Allister joined the Argentina national team for their 2026 World Cup qualifying matches against Venezuela and Bolivia. Doubts persisted regarding his fitness, especially after he missed Argentina’s 1-1 draw with Venezuela due to ongoing muscle issues. This situation left Liverpool supporters and management anxious about whether he would recover in time to maintain his place in Slot’s starting lineup. However, a positive update emerged earlier this week when the 25-year-old played 66 minutes in Argentina’s 3-0 win over Bolivia before being substituted. As reported by the *Liverpool Echo*, his return suggests he has overcome his muscle concern and is ready to rejoin the Reds’ lineup for Sunday’s match.

 

This development is a significant boost for both Liverpool and Slot as they prepare for one of their toughest challenges of the season. With Mac Allister likely to start against Chelsea at Anfield, his presence could be crucial for the Reds as they strive to keep their strong league form intact. He has been a regular starter under Slot, forming a solid midfield trio with Dominik Szoboszlai and Ryan Gravenberch. This combination has provided the necessary balance and stability, helping Liverpool secure important victories early in the campaign.
